Romans 12:6–8
12:6 And we have different gifts8 according to the grace given to us. If the gift is prophecy, that individual must use it in proportion to his faith. 12:7 If it is service, he must serve; if it is teaching, he must teach; 12:8 if it is exhortation, he must exhort; if it is contributing, he must do so with sincerity; if it is leadership, he must do so with diligence; if it is showing mercy, he must do so with cheerfulness.
| 8 | tn This word comes from the same root as “grace” in the following clause; it means “things graciously given,” “grace-gifts.” |
